FAQ: How do I get my trade-in payment? After your device is processed, you'll receive a credit for its assessed value. If you've paid for your new device in full, the trade-in credit will be refunded to your account within the next two billing cycles. Otherwise, a monthly credit will be applied to your Device Payment Plan in equal increments for the remainder of the plan, starting within two billing cycles.

I did this a month ago and got an S26 the same way. I'll do the S26 Ultra tomorrow on the same line.
I do in-store, though. Sales tax is applied differently (since your trade-in is evaluated and applied right away) as opposed to doing it online and waiting for the promo credit to hit.
1. Yes, Spectrum Internet customers only.
2. Yes, you can trade in locked phones. They do not need to even be activated. Setup phone until you can get to a normal screen.
3. Trading in in-store has the benefit of an immediate discount (no waiting and guaranteed).
4. No 36 months BS. Pay in full. You can trade in online, but you will have to wait for the approval, and then you will need to contact Spectrum CS to have the amount refunded to your CC on file.
5. Trade-in value for good phones suck. Best deal is to buy something like the Moto G 2025 from Walmart for $30 to use as a trade-in.
6. Always set an appointment at Spectrum store, or you will be waiting forever.
7. Sometimes you will get a dumb in-store person that gives you wrong info. If they don't budge, try another store.
8. You have to keep service for 60 days in order to get phone unlocked. You do so by contacting CS to have them process it; it does not happen automatically.
9. You can process multiple upgrades on a line, but be aware that you may have difficulties unlocking a phone that was not active for a full 60 days (YMMV).
READ THE THREAD before asking questions.
If you do it online, you pay the FULL sales tax of the device and the credit is applied later, no sales tax refunded.
I will literally save something like $95 doing it in-store rather than online.
